S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a sitter for doggy day care in Friendship Village on Rover as of Jun 2026 was about $40 per day,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your dog’s needs.
As of Jun 2026, 4,906 sitters provided doggy day care in Friendship Village.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ect sitter near you. As a reminder, sitters offering doggy day care jo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dog’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ple sitters about your booking. Typically, 87% of Friendship Village sitters offering doggy day care respond in under an hour.
Sitters who provide doggy day care in Friendship Village have an average of 15 years of experience. Sitters offering doggy day care with repeat customers have an average of 4 repeat clients. Experience can vary from sitter to s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are sitters in Friendship Village.

Drop off your dog at the sitter’s home and rest easy knowing they’ll get frequent potty breaks, plenty of playtime, and lots of love. Doggy day care is great for:
- Puppies and high-energy dogs
- Dogs with special needs, including seniors
- Pet parents who work long hours
- Dogs with separation anxiety
There are 4,906 sitters offering doggy day care in Friendship Village on Rover, so you’re sure to find the perfect match for your dog! In Friendship Village, 95% of sitters offer daily exercise, 96% offer medication administration, and 87% have experience with senior dogs and dogs with special needs.
